The cliques in my high school were the Jocks, Freaks, Nerds, and Greasers. Jocks were the popular golden boys who were defined by athletic prowess, and were given frequent award ceremonies by the indulgent and praising school system. Their female analogues were the cheerleaders, who would date them and someday produce physically attractive children with them. Freaks were at the cutting edge of youth culture, dressed in trendy antisocial fashion, knew every word to 60's songs, were the cool people, and played air guitars but not actual instruments as that required discipline. Greasers obsessed over cars, usually owned a junk car, and were in remedial programs. Nerds like me were the serious academic students who were college-bound, in band, and were unpopular with an abysmal social status value. That was OK though, as we gravitated towards our own, and misery loved company...![]()
